Fixed Manufacturing Overhead
Costs associated with the production process that do not vary with the volume of production, such as factory rent.
Variable Overhead Efficiency Variance
The difference between the actual variable overheads incurred and the standard cost of those overheads for the actual production level.
Electrical Motor
A device that converts electrical energy into mechanical energy, used in a multitude of applications from household appliances to industrial machinery.
Standard Labor-Hours
The predetermined amount of labor time estimated for the completion of a task or production of goods under normal conditions.
